Bruce Pobjoy is
an executive at Angelic Pictures’
Mr. Pobjoy comes to us with 12 years
experience as an Executive and Producer for MGM/UA (Metro-Goldwyn-Mayer/United
Artists). For three years he was with Columbia Pictures Television.
Mr. Pobjoy’s credits amount to over 1100 hours of Motion Pictures &
Television. As Mark Pedowitz, previous Executive VP MGM/UA, currently
EXEC. VP at ABC Entertainment stated, "Bruce is extremely competent with
physical production and he knows post-production better than anyone."
Greg Bonann, Baywatch Executive Producer & Creator confirms Bruce
Pobjoy is "talented and certainly knows his way around production and is
the best ever in post. You would be lucky to get him." While at MGM/UA,
Mr. Pobjoy saved money by not overstaffing with supervisory positions.
His expertise runs from the early stages of development through
postproduction. He has extensive experience in special visual effects,
graphics, high-tech sets and keeps up with the very latest
technologies. The numerous entertainment industry relationships Mr.
Pobjoy has established through the years will also be extremely
valuable. Mr. Pobjoy is a former United States Marine and is a member
of The Producers Guild of America (PGA).
